Deputy Finance Business Partner
other jobs Adele Carr Recruitment
Added before 8 Days
- England,North West,Lancashire,Lancaster
- Full Time, Permanent
- £38,000 - £43,000 per annum, inc benefits, pro-rata
Job Description:
Full job descriptionOutstanding Deputy Finance Business Partner role with a highly established, award-winning manufacturing business where quality, innovation and continuous improvement sit at the heart of everything they do.
This would suit a commercially minded CIMA part qualified accountant who has experience within a manufacturing environment. Working closely with the Senior Finance Business Partner, it’s a great platform, giving you the opportunity to work closely with the business, providing financial analysis and insight to facilitate strong business decision making.
This will be varied - core duties will include:
*Monthly reporting of cost of sales, overheads, depreciation and divisional costs.
*Prepare accruals and prepayments alongside regular budget holder reviews.
*Partner with budget holders to produce robust forecasts and budgets, monitor variances and provide meaningful insight.
*Assist with capital planning and model the impact on depreciation
*Support ad hoc projects, investigations and cost-saving initiatives across the business.
*Contribute to audit activity and continuous improvement of financial processes and controls.
You will ideally have a background in manufacturing finance and be actively working towards CIMA qualification. You will be confident working cross-functionally, comfortable engaging with colleagues across the business, building strong relationships, have an eye for detail and good problem solving skills.
In return you’ll enjoy a competitive salary and benefits package including hybrid working (potential for 3 days from home), generous holiday entitlement and a full study package.
